Spanish wines



The quality level of Spanish wines has improved dramatically over the last ten or twenty years. A relatively undemanding domestic market had failed to inspire winemakers to raise their game, but the influence of export customers, the growth of trade and the advances in global winemaking technology have rekindled the passions of Spanish growers across the country.
